Multiple People Stabbed By Western Mass Woman, Police Say

A Western Massachusetts woman was arrested after allegedly stabbing multiple people.

The incident took place on Sunday, August 1 around 12:30 a.m., in Hampden County when Holyoke Police responded to the area of Main and Appleton at the Racing Mart Convenience store.

According to Holyoke police, two officers entered the parking lot area of Racing Mart, activated their emergency lights, and announced their presence. 

Officers spotted a woman, later identified as Katherine Vazquez, yelling, making threats, and walking with a knife in her hand, said ​Captain Matthew Moriarty.  

Officers drew their weapons and ordered Vazquez to drop the knife. 

Vazquez ignored the officer's orders and walked away. Vazquez continued to yell and make threats towards people in the area, Moriarty said.

Vazquez directed her screaming and threats to a group of women. The two officers continued to verbally engage Vazquez and gave several more commands to drop the knife, these commands were also ignored by Vazquez.

 Officers continued to verbally engage Vazquez until Vazquez finally complied and put the knife in her pocket. Vazquez was placed under arrest.

Once Vazquez was secured the group of women, she was threatening entered a vehicle and left the scene. 

The vehicle was located, and a traffic stop was made. During the traffic stop, it was discovered there were multiple stabbing victims in the vehicle, Moriarty said.

The stab wounds appeared to be non-life-threatening. The vehicle was escorted by the Holyoke Police to the Holyoke Medical Center. 

Vazquez, age 28, of Holyoke, was charged with three counts of assault and battery with a dangerous weapon.
